CFO office moves from Quezon City to Pasay
MANILA, Philippines — In order to bring Philippine emigrant services close to the airports and the Department of Foreign Affairs (DFA), the Commission on Filipinos Overseas (CFO) announced that it was moving its main office to Pasay City. Effective Sept. 1, 2025, the agency will hold office on the ninth floor of the Nexgen Tower at C-4 Road, EDSA Extension, Pasay City.
